## Kickoff Notes — ChipGate Reader

Quick recap for the Harborfell Marathon setup: the trackside timing-chip readers need firmware flashed before Thursday's dry run, and the mat at the 10k split has been flaky, so test it twice. Spare antennas are in the blue crate. Don't reorder cabling without checking first — it's mapped to the scoring van. All hardware questions go to the lead listed below.

approver of yahig-kagup = Ralok Sorael

# NOTE for incoming contractors (Brindlewick Systems)
# We are mid-upgrade from Quillbus 3.x to Quillbus 4 for the order-events broker.
# Do NOT change the exchange names below until the Marrow team confirms all
# consumers have been redeployed; the 4.x handshake silently drops 3.x acks.
# Keep prefetch at 12 during the transition, and leave TLS verification on.
# The broker persists offsets to the tracking database, reachable via the
# connection string on the next line.

warehouse DSN: cockroachdb://holvan_svc:viOKuRy@db-3e1a.plorvaforge.corp:5432/istius

## Runbook: ProfileVault Resharding

Quick fragment for the sync. When splitting a hot shard on ProfileVault, first freeze writes to the affected key range, then kick off the copier job and watch replication lag — anything over 30s means back off. Once the new shard catches up, flip routing and unfreeze. The copier job reads these configuration values at startup.

config for kahag-tafop:
WENWYN_PIN=7412
WENWYN_TENANT=fenion
WENWYN_METRICS_HOST=metrics.wenwyn.zemvarnet.local
WENWYN_SEAL=seal_cafee3b9
WENWYN_STANDBY_TEAM=praox